Those Sirens
I hear the sirens outside
And they scare me
They tell me that something’s wrong
But just as fast they’re gone
Zooming to help someone
I was sleeping
But I woke up
To the screaming sirens
That scare me
I might be next
I hear too many sirens
One rushes down the street to help the other
It scares me
I don’t want to be next
I don’t want to live here
With too many screaming sirens
That scare me
Because I could be next
